Kim Jong Suk's Marksmanship Introduced by Regional Organization
Pyongyang, January 12 (KCNA) -- The International Alliance of Societies for the Study of the Juche Idea and Songun Policy in East European and Central Asian Regions posted an article titled "Comrade Kim Jong Suk's marksmanship" on its Internet homepage on Jan. 4.

Anti-Japanese war hero Kim Jong Suk was known well as a legendary markswoman, the article said, and went on:

She acquired admiring marksmanship by undergoing tenacious training with burning hatred.

She accurately hit targets with any arms under any conditions.

The woman commander of Mt. Paektu came first in a shooting contest among members of the Korean People's Revolutionary Army at a training base in March 1944 and President Kim Il Sung awarded a small pistol to her as citation, the article said.

She, possessed of marksmanship as a crack shot, defended Kim Il Sung at the risk of her life in each battlefield and greatly contributed to the victory of battles, it noted.
